0

我正在为我的应用程序在应用程序购买中实现 iPhone 以销售歌曲。

歌曲将被添加并从我的网络服务器传送到 iPhone 应用程序。我希望允许用户购买单曲或订阅特定类别,如爱情、友谊等。所有单曲购买的费用为 0.99 美元。

一些链接/参考表明,如果我想销售 100 种产品/歌曲意味着,我必须在 iTunes 门户中添加 100 个条目。

在这里我想知道一件事:由于我以相同的成本出售所有单首诗歌,我可以在应用程序购买项目/条目中只创建一个并为所有歌曲使用相同的产品 ID 吗?

*当用户在我的应用程序中点击“购买”单曲时,我查询相同的产品 ID 并显示“你想以 0.99 美元购买这首歌吗”,当用户点击“确定”时,付款过程完成并我用歌曲 ID 调用我的网络服务,并为我们*er 提供歌曲内容。

对 iTunes 中的所有歌曲(单独购买的歌曲)使用相同的产品 ID 是否会有任何不利/不利影响。

我认为非消耗品与购买这首单曲有关。但我想知道使用消耗品/非消耗品的正确类型是什么?

4

2 回答 2

0

我认为您应该为每首歌曲设置不同的产品标识符,因为每首歌曲将代表不同的功能,并且为了区分用户购买了哪首歌曲,您应该有一些标识符。

于 2012-06-18T06:10:24.237 回答
0

不可以,对于需要单独购买的商品,您不能使用相同的商品 ID。

如果您将已购买的非消耗品添加到支付队列,您会弹出该产品已购买的弹窗,并询问用户是否要免费重新下载该产品. 因此,每个非消耗品只能购买一次。

但是,使用消耗品ID是可以的,因为它可以在交易中多次使用,并且只要您自己处理购买历史的维护,就可以在您的情况下有效地使用它。

于 2013-05-08T11:09:04.803 回答